Toronto FC 2008
Understanding MLS roster rules and regulations is much like trying to hit a moving target in a heavy fog. Then add on the extra twists that exist for the roster rules for TFC and most fans are left confused.
In 2007, USA based teams were allowed to carry four senior internationals and three youth internationals [players 24 years-old or younger]. TFC was allowed seven senior Internationals [three of whom had to be American] and five youth internationals.
If TFC had signed twelve internationals to the senior roster as allowed by the rules, that would have left room for six Canadians on the senior roster. Note: TFC traded Jose Cancela to Colorado for a sixth youth slot which they never used.
TFC ended the season with eight Canadians on the senior roster and another eight on the developmental roster. Since the end of the season nine of the sixteen Canadians on the season ending roster are no longer with the team.
